Ordinals
beta
Sat 348876281353141
decimal
12090.47481353141
percentile
0.697752562706282%
name
mmrqwwofrxts
cycle
0
epoch
2
block
12090
offset
47481353141
timestamp
2023-12-14 14:59:05 UTC
rarity
common
prev
next